Relevant Standard Testing Requirements
Safety Test for Single Batteries: The Heating Test shall be carried out in accordance with the following steps:
1.1 Charge the single battery according to the method specified in 6.1.3.
1.2 Place the single battery in a temperature chamber. For lithium-ion batteries, the temperature of the temperature chamber shall be increased from room temperature to 130°C ± 2°C at a rate of 5°C/min, and maintain this temperature for 30 minutes before stopping the heating. For nickel-metal cyanide batteries, the temperature of the temperature chamber shall be increased from room temperature to 85°C ± 2°C at a rate of 5°C/min, and maintain this temperature for 2 hours before stopping the heating. Observe for 1 hour.
Safety Test for Battery Modules: The Heating Test shall be carried out in accordance with the following steps:
1.1.1 Charge the batteries in the battery module according to the method specified in 6.1.4.
1.1.2 For lithium-ion batteries, the temperature of the temperature chamber shall be increased from room temperature to 130°C ± 2°C at a rate of 5°C/min, and maintain this temperature for 30 minutes before stopping the heating. For nickel-metal cyanide batteries, the temperature of the temperature chamber shall be increased from room temperature to 85°C ± 2°C at a rate of 5°C/min, and maintain this temperature for 2 hours before stopping the heating. Observe for 1 hour.
